Abstract
We report a case of successful transfemoral retrieval of a dislodged and mechanically distorted coronary stent from the right coronary artery in a middle age woman. The distorted stent was recovered via upsizing of her femoral arterial sheath and the use of a microsnare. The procedure was further complicated by significant right common femoral artery dissection, which was treated with percutaneous transluminal angioplasty from her contralateral femoral artery. The patient recovered well and was discharged the following day.Entities:
